18F-fluorodesoxyglucose positon emission tomography for head and neck squamous cell carcinoma refractory to treatment

We initially conducted a prospective study evaluating diagnostic interest of FDG PET-CT for head and neck squamous cell carcinomas subclinical recurrence. Our results showed FDG PET-CT high performance in systematic monitoring, especially for the diagnosis of recurrence in about one third of clinically asymptomatic patients 1 year after the end of treatment. Secondly, we studied the benefits of early treatment evaluation by FDG PET-CT after 2 cycles of neoadjuvant chemotherapy by DCF (docetaxel, cysplatin, 5-fluorouracil) before chemoradiotherapy in a cohort of patients with locally advanced cancer (stage III-IVA). Our results showed a statistically significant correlation between metabolic tumor response and recurrence-free survival, suggesting the interest of an interim PETscan to early target patients refractory to treatment. Then, we prospectively analyzed the prognostic impact of FDG PET-CT performed at initial staging in order to select earlier this population at risk for recurrence. The results of our two studies proved that the use of volumetric or kinetic parameters of intratumoral FDG uptake was predictive of overall survival, with an independent prognostic value and a higher performance to SUVmax. Thus, this thesis opens new perspectives indications of FDG PET-CT in the management of head and neck squamous cell carcinoma, raises research issues such as the emergence of new tracers to characterize at best the tumor cell and falls within a current commitment to move towards a personalized preventive and predictive medicine.
